Understanding SEO in Competitive Niches

Before we dive into specific strategies, it is vital to understand what SEO entails and why it is particularly important in competitive niches.

SEO involves optimizing your website so that it ranks higher in search engine results pages (SERPs) for relevant keywords.

In competitive niches, where numerous businesses are targeting the same keywords, standing out becomes increasingly challenging.

The Importance of Local SEO

For businesses in Los Angeles, local SEO is a game-changer.

Given the city’s vast population and diverse industries, local SEO can help you attract customers in your immediate vicinity.

Local SEO focuses on optimizing your online presence to attract more business from relevant local searches.

This includes optimizing your Google My Business profile, acquiring local backlinks, and ensuring your website is mobile-friendly.

Key Strategies to SEO Your Website

1. Keyword Research

Effective SEO begins with comprehensive keyword research.

Identify both short-tail and long-tail keywords that are relevant to your niche.

Tools like Google Keyword Planner, Ahrefs, and SEMrush can help you discover keywords that your competitors may be overlooking.

In a competitive market like Los Angeles, consider incorporating localized keywords to target your audience more effectively.

For example, instead of just targeting “digital marketing,” you might target “digital marketing agency in Los Angeles.”

This specificity can help you rank higher for searches that are more relevant to your business.

2. On-Page SEO Optimization

Once you have identified your target keywords, the next step is on-page optimization.

This involves optimizing individual pages on your website to rank higher and earn more relevant traffic.

  • Title Tags and Meta Descriptions:
    • Ensure that your title tags and meta descriptions are compelling and include your primary keywords.
    • These elements not only help with SEO but also influence click-through rates.
  • Header Tags:
    • Use header tags (H1, H2, H3) to structure your content.
    • This not only makes your content more readable but also helps search engines understand the hierarchy of your information.
  • Content Quality:
    • High-quality, engaging content is essential.
    • Aim to provide value to your readers while naturally incorporating your keywords.
    • Google’s algorithms prioritize content that answers users’ queries effectively.
  • Image Optimization:
    • Don’t overlook images.
    • Use descriptive file names and alt tags to help search engines understand your images while improving accessibility.

3. Technical SEO

Technical SEO refers to the backend aspects of your website that influence its performance and indexability. Here are some critical areas to focus on:

  • Site Speed:
    • A slow-loading website can deter visitors and negatively impact your rankings.
    • Use tools like Google PageSpeed Insights to analyze your site speed and implement necessary improvements.
  • Mobile-Friendliness:
    • With the increasing use of mobile devices for browsing, ensuring that your website is mobile-friendly is crucial.
    • Google employs mobile-first indexing, meaning it predominantly uses the mobile version of the content for indexing and ranking.
  • XML Sitemap:
    • Create and submit an XML sitemap to help search engines crawl your website more effectively.
    • This is especially important for larger sites with numerous pages.
  • SSL Certificate:
    • Security is a priority for Google.
    • Ensure your website has an SSL certificate, which encrypts user data and enhances trustworthiness.

4. Off-Page SEO

Off-page SEO refers to actions taken outside your website to impact your rankings.

This includes building backlinks, social media marketing, and brand mentions.

  • Backlink Building:
    • In competitive niches, acquiring high-quality backlinks is essential.
    • Focus on building relationships with reputable websites in your industry.
    • Guest blogging, partnerships, and collaborations can be effective strategies.
  • Social Media Engagement:
    • While social media signals do not directly impact SEO rankings, they can increase visibility and drive traffic to your website.
    • Engage with your audience on platforms like Facebook, Instagram, and LinkedIn to build brand awareness.
  • Online Reviews:
    • Encourage satisfied customers to leave positive reviews on platforms like Google My Business, Yelp, and industry-specific sites.
    • Positive reviews can enhance your credibility and influence local SEO.

6. Monitor and Adjust

SEO is not a one-time effort; it requires ongoing monitoring and adjustment.

Utilize tools like Google Analytics and Google Search Console to track your website’s performance.

Pay attention to metrics like organic traffic, bounce rates, and conversion rates.

Regularly review your keyword rankings and adjust your strategies as necessary.

The digital landscape is constantly changing, and staying informed about SEO trends will help you maintain your competitive edge.
